{"formats":[{"name":"JSON","format":"json","url":"\/downloads\/2025\/code-json\/46.2-1090.1.json"},{"name":"Plain Text","format":"text","url":"\/downloads\/2025\/code-text\/46.2-1090.1.txt"},{"name":"XML","format":"xml","url":"\/downloads\/2025\/code-xml\/46.2-1090.1.xml"},{"name":"HTML","format":"html","url":"\/downloads\/2025\/code-html\/46.2-1090.1.html"}],"law_id":57127,"edition_id":1,"section_id":57127,"structure_id":14975,"section_number":"46.2-1090.1","catch_line":"Warning lights on school buses","history":"1992, c. 159; 1997, c. 65.","full_text":"In addition to other lights authorized by law, school buses may be equipped with flashing white or amber warning lights of types authorized by the Board of Education after consultation with the Superintendent of State Police. These warning lights shall be installed in a manner authorized by the Board after consultation with the Superintendent and shall be lighted while the bus is transporting school children during periods of reduced visibility caused by atmospheric conditions other than darkness. These warning lights may also be lighted at other times while the bus is transporting school children. Drivers of motor vehicles approaching school buses displaying lighted warning lights authorized in this section shall not be required to stop except as required in \u00a7\u00a7 46.2-844 and 46.2-859.","order_by":null,"text":{"0":{"id":209186,"text":"In addition to other lights authorized by law, school buses may be equipped with flashing white or amber warning lights of types authorized by the Board of Education after consultation with the Superintendent of State Police.
